161,622 (one hundred sixty-one thousand six hundred twenty-two)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 32 divisors, and factors as 2 × 3³ × 41 × 73. Its proper divisors sum to 211,338,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x27756.

Goldbach decomposition

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 161622, here are decompositions:

  • 11 + 161611 = 161622
  • 23 + 161599 = 161622
  • 31 + 161591 = 161622
  • 53 + 161569 = 161622
  • 59 + 161563 = 161622
  • 61 + 161561 = 161622
  • 79 + 161543 = 161622
  • 101 + 161521 = 161622

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
